Ron Hutchcraft Ministries, Inc. - Slaves No More - #9188 | Radio Program | A Life That Matters
I can only imagine the unspeakably deep feelings of my African-American brothers and sisters with the historic inauguration of America’s first black President. The milestone stands at the pinnacle of a story that begins with slave ships, shackles, segregation and shame. What could have been more degrading than to be owned by another human being and listed as property? It’s no wonder many of those slaves risked their lives trying to be free. History tells us that some who made it out were buried with just four telling words on their tombstones: “Born slave, died free.”

Ron Hutchcraft Ministries - The Path to Heaven - #8160
This missionary was lost in a dense jungle, and he came upon a village in the middle of all these trees, and he asked a resident to lead him out. The villager said, “Okay.” Well, they walked for about an hour, and the villager walked ahead of him chopping his way through the foliage with a machete. Eventually, the missionary said, “Are you sure we’re going the right way? Isn’t there a path somewhere?” The villager smiled and he just said, “Friend, I am the path.”
